Output 87bd820616bfbf223440fe73a5652a23649da966763124cdd8c018da7f4e551d:1

value
10580566
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5a661e4cede94ad409b3bc91867614817afc271 OP_EQUALVERIFY OP_CHECKSIG
address
1MwH4P65GzBijeFr2Pik3CQHon8vhDaykc
transaction
87bd820616bfbf223440fe73a5652a23649da966763124cdd8c018da7f4e551d
spent
true